• Thumb Spica Brace
o Indications: Scaphoid fractures, thumb ligament injuries, de Quervain's tenosynovitis,
arthritis.
o Function: Immobilizes the thumb while allowing movement of the fingers and wrist.
o Design Features: Reinforced structure around the thumb with adjustable compression.
• Elbow Hinged Brace
o Indications: Ligament injuries, elbow fractures, post-surgical stabilization.
o Function: Controls flexion and extension movements to facilitate healing.
o Design Features: Adjustable range-of-motion dials and cushioned padding for comfort.
• Shoulder Immobilizer
o Indications: Shoulder dislocations, rotator cuff injuries, clavicle fractures, post-operative
shoulder procedures.
o Function: Restricts shoulder movement to allow healing and prevent re-injury.
o Design Features: Velcro straps and padded supports to hold the arm close to the body.

2. Lower Extremity Braces and Splints
Lower extremity braces provide crucial support to the knee, ankle, and foot, helping to stabilize
joints, offload pressure, and allow safe movement during rehabilitation.
• Knee Immobilizer
o Indications: Post-operative knee surgery, ligament sprains, patellar fractures.
o Function: Maintains the knee in full extension to prevent flexion.
o Design Features: Rigid posterior support, adjustable Velcro straps, and breathable
padding.
• Functional ACL Brace
o Indications: Post-ACL reconstruction, knee instability, ligament sprains.
o Function: Limits excessive anterior tibial translation while allowing controlled knee
movement.
o Design Features: Lightweight carbon fiber or aluminum frame with adjustable hinges.
• Ankle Stirrup Brace
o Indications: Acute ankle sprains, chronic instability, post-fracture stabilization.
o Function: Prevents excessive inversion and eversion of the ankle.
o Design Features: Rigid plastic shells with inflatable or gel padding for compression.
• Walking Boot (CAM Boot)
o Indications: Foot and ankle fractures, severe sprains, Achilles tendon injuries, post-
surgical protection.
o Function: Allows protected weight-bearing while immobilizing the foot and ankle.
